Abstract

PURPOSE:To improve supporting strength, vibration resistance, realiability, etc. by providing projecting parts to an insulating base plate provided with a gas sensitive element, electrically connecting these projecting parts between the electrodes of the element and the other end side of a supporting body by using the insulating-characteristic supporting body having through holes permitting fitting of said projecting parts. CONSTITUTION:An oxygen sensor element 30 in which a reference side electrode 33, oxygen ion conductive solid electrolyte 34, and a measuring side electrode 35 are laminated in order on an insulating base plate 31 having two projecting parts 32 and if necessary, a protecting layer 36 is provided and the conductive coating layers 37 respectively communicated with the electrodes 33, 35 are provided on the projecting parts 32, is prepared. On the other hand, through-holes 42 into which the projecting parts 32 are fitted are provided to a conductive supporting body 41, and the conductive material layers 43 in the holes 42 and the layers 37 of the fitted projecting parts 32 are connected. The parts between the through-holes 42 and the relaying pins 45 at the other end parts are filled with a conductive adhesive 44 so that they are electrically conducted to the electrodes 33, 35. The gas senor element supported firmly and also electrically with good connection in this way is mounted to a holder. It is disposed to the exhaust pipe or the like of an automotive engine by means of the screwed nut 49 of the holder.
